Owning and driving a 4×4 car or truck is exciting indeed.  It allows you freedom to explore rugged terrain as it is made so that you can drive it pretty much anywhere – rocks, hills, mountain tracks – you name it.  It can drive in mud or snow and in other conditions that would wreak your average vehicle.  If you are the adventurous type then owning a 4×4 vehicle will definitely allow you a lot of freedom and will surpass any other car that you have owned over the years.  4×4 cars are known for their long life and strength to drive over whatever rugged terrain the owner cares to drive in.

If you own a 4×4 car then you will want to be sure to get good quality 4×4 tires for it.  While there are a number of used tire companies on the market how safe used tires are in general is a matter of a lot of discussion.  Even if they have been retreaded and are sold by a reputable company, used tires are never as safe or good quality as new ones and if you want to be free to explore and use your 4×4 car to the full, then you should make sure to get the right 4×4 tires for it.
